• Title/Summary/Keyword: Verification Automation

Search Result 138, Processing Time 0.032 seconds

Formal Verification of PLC Program Safety in Manufacturing Automation System (생산자동화시스템 PLC 제어프로그램의 안전성 정형검증에 관한 연구)

  • Park, Chang Mok
    • Journal of the Korea Safety Management & Science
    • /
    • v.17 no.1
    • /
    • pp.179-192
    • /
    • 2015
  • In an automated industry PLC plays a central role to control the automation system. Therefore, fault free operation of PLC controlled automation system is essential in order to maximize a firm's productivity. A prior test of control system is a practical way to check fault operations, but it is a time consuming job and can not check all possible fault operation. A formal verification of PLC program could be a best way to check all possible fault situation. Tracing the history of the study on formal verification, we found three problems, the first is that a formal representation of PLC control system is incomplete, the second is a state explosion problem and the third is that the verification result is difficult to use for the correction of control program. In this paper, we propose a transformation method to reproduce the control system correctly in formal model and efficient procedure to verify and correct the control program using verification result. To demonstrate the proposed method, we provided a suitable case study of an automation system.

Unified Design Methodology and Verification Platform for Giga-scale System on Chip (기가 스케일 SoC를 위한 통합 설계 방법론 및 검증 플랫폼)

  • Kim, Jeong-Hun
    • Journal of the Institute of Electronics Engineers of Korea SD
    • /
    • v.47 no.2
    • /
    • pp.106-114
    • /
    • 2010
  • We proposed an unified design methodology and verification platform for giga-scale System on Chip (SoC). According to the growth of VLSI integration, the existing RTL design methodology has a limitation of a production gap because a design complexity increases. A verification methodology need an evolution to overcome a verification gap. The proposed platform includes a high level synthesis, and we develop a power-aware verification platform for low power design and verification automation using it's results. We developed a verification automation and power-aware verification methodology based on control and data flow graph (CDFG) and an abstract level language and RTL. The verification platform includes self-checking and the coverage driven verification methodology. Especially, the number of the random vector decreases minimum 5.75 times with the constrained random vector algorithm which is developed for the power-aware verification. This platform can verify a low power design with a general logic simulator using a power and power cell modeling method. This unified design and verification platform allow automatically to verify, design and synthesis the giga-scale design from the system level to RTL level in the whole design flow.

Design of Automatic Model Verification for System Integration Laboratory (통합시험환경 모델 검증 자동화 설계)

  • Yang, Seung-Gu;Cho, Yeon-Je;Jo, Kyoung-Yong;Ryu, Chang-Myung
    • Journal of Advanced Navigation Technology
    • /
    • v.23 no.5
    • /
    • pp.361-366
    • /
    • 2019
  • In developing the avionics system, a system integration laboratory (SIL) is established to verify the function and interworking of individual components. In case of individual verification of SIL's components and system integration, a SIL model that simulates the function and interworking of each equipment is developed and used. A SIL model shall be pre-verified against all data defined in the interface control document (ICD) before interworking with the actual equipment and reverified even when the ICD changes or functions change. However, if the verification of the SIL model is performed manually, the verification of the individual SIL model takes considerable time. For this reason, selective regression tests are often performed to determine a impact of SIL models on ICD changes and some functional changes. In this paper, we designed SIL model verification automation method to perform regession test by reducing verification time of SIL model and verify the usefulness of verification automation design by developing SIL model verification automation tool.

Drive Performance Analysis of Climbing Hydraulic Robots System for Construction Automation (시공자동화를 위한 크라이밍 유압시스템의 구동성능 분석)

  • Kang, Go-Une;Lee, Myung-Do;Lee, Kyu-Won;Cho, Hun-Hee;Kang, Kyung-In
    • Proceedings of the Korean Institute of Building Construction Conference
    • /
    • 2010.05a
    • /
    • pp.33-36
    • /
    • 2010
  • The attention in construction Automation is getting higher since it could be the answer to the lack of skilled labor by decrease in construction population and aging which adversely affects productivity and quality in the construction site. We are on the way to develop a construction automation system adequate for domestic circumstances in Korea; it is called RCA(Robotic-crane based Construction Automation)system. Climbing hydraulic robots system is a part of RCA system and makes Construction factory(CF) climb through the guide rail on the core wall. The safety of climbing hydraulic robots system is at issue due to the overloaded weight of CF. Preventing this issue, present study did the design verification through the structural analysis and the simulation. Mock-up test also was done to analyze the drive performance of climbing hydraulic robots system.

  • PDF

Verification Strategy of IEC 61850 Communication Reliability for Constructing the Substation Automation System (변전자동화시스템 구축을 위한 IEC 61850 통신신뢰성 검증 방안)

  • Lee, N.H.;Jang, B.T.;An, Y.H.;Kim, B.H.;Shin, E.B.
    • Proceedings of the Korean Institute of IIIuminating and Electrical Installation Engineers Conference
    • /
    • 2009.10a
    • /
    • pp.231-234
    • /
    • 2009
  • IEC 61850 based substation automation system is operating under digital network with a number of IEDs and a HMI as relation of server and client. In case of IEDs, before implementing the system, all of the system integrators require IEC 61850 certificate from individual IED manufacture. Otherwise, there is nothing to verify IED for constructing substation automation system at the real substation. This paper shows verification strategy of IEC 61850 communication reliability such as association /release, report, dataset and four type control function.

  • PDF

Study on Automation for Verification of Naval Ship's Operational Scenarios using Simulation: Focusing on Crew Messroom Case (시뮬레이션을 이용한 함정 운용 시나리오 검증 자동화 연구: 승조원을 고려한 Crew Messroom 운용성 검증을 중심으로)

  • Oh, Dae-Kyun;Lee, Dong-Kun
    • Journal of Ocean Engineering and Technology
    • /
    • v.27 no.1
    • /
    • pp.24-30
    • /
    • 2013
  • The Korea Navy has been making constant efforts to apply M&S (modeling and simulation) to naval ship development, and the generalization of M&S for ship development is a trend. M&S for ship design is used for the V&V (verification and validation) of its design and operation, including design verification and ergonomic design that considers the crew using the Naval Ship Product Model. In addition, many parts of this M&S are repeatedly accomplished regardless of the kinds of ships. This study aims to standardize M&S, which repeatedly applies similar verifications for operation scenarios. A congestion assessment simulation for the major spaces of ships was the subject of the standardization based on the leading research results of various researchers, and a simulation automation solution was suggested. An information model using XML was proposed through the simulation automation concept, and a prototype system based on it was implemented. The usability was shown through a case study that verified the operability performance of the crew messroom.

Automation-considered SVO Logic for Verifying Authentication and Key Distribution Protocols (인증 및 키 분배 프로토콜의 논리성 검증을 위한 ASVO 로직)

  • 권태경;임선간;박해룡
    • Journal of the Korea Institute of Information Security & Cryptology
    • /
    • v.13 no.5
    • /
    • pp.17-37
    • /
    • 2003
  • This paper presents the ASVO (Automation-considered SVO) Logic that can be used for verifying authentication and key distribution protocols. The ASVO logic was designed for automatic verification, in a way to modify the SVO logic, one of the most famous authentication logics. The ASVO logic is syntactically and semantically sound, and requires relatively simple verification steps. Also we implemented the Isabelle/ASVO system which supports semi-automated verification, by using the Isabelle/Isar system.

Improved Drone Delivery System Through User Authentication and Mission Automation Using EdgeCPS (EdgeCPS를 활용한 사용자 인증 및 임무 자동화를 통한 드론 배송 시스템 개선)

  • MinGuen Cho;MinKi Beak;EuTeum Choi;DongBeom Ko;SungJoo Kang;SeongJin Lee
    • IEMEK Journal of Embedded Systems and Applications
    • /
    • v.18 no.4
    • /
    • pp.141-150
    • /
    • 2023
  • Currently, various companies are actively participating in research and development of drone delivery services. Existing studies do not comprehensively provide integrated functions for future drone delivery services such as mission automation, customer verification, and overcoming performance limitations, which can lead to high manpower demand, reduced user service trust, and potentially overloading low-end devices. Therefore, this study proposes a drone mission automation system (DMAS) using EdgeCPS technology to provide the three aforementioned functions in an integrated manner. Real-world experiments were conducted to evaluate the proposed system, demonstrating that the DMAS components operate according to the specified roles in the delivery scenario. In addition, the system achieved user verification with a similarity of more than 90% in the process of receiving the product, and verified a faster inference speed and a lower resource share than the existing method.

Study on the Testing Procedures of IED System Performance based on IEC 61850 (IEC 61850 기반 IED 시스템 성능 시험 절차서에 관한 연구)

  • Lee, Nam-Ho;Jang, Byung-Tae
    • Proceedings of the KIEE Conference
    • /
    • 2008.07a
    • /
    • pp.1-2
    • /
    • 2008
  • Korea Electric Power Research Institute has carried out verification of communication conformance on IEC 61850 based IEDs related to power IT project "Development of Prototype for Advanced Substation Automation System based on the Digital Control Technology". Owing to IEC 61850 international standard and digital substation automation system, IED testing process should be changed from the conventional way to the new way described in the paper. This paper describes IED testing procedures based on substation automation system using UML.

  • PDF

Implementation of Test Automation Agent for DO-330 Tool Qualified of ARINC-661 Development Tool (ARINC-661 개발 도구의 DO-330 도구 자격 획득을 위한 시험 자동화 에이전트 구현)

  • Kim, Do Gyun;Kim, Younggon
    • Journal of Platform Technology
    • /
    • v.8 no.4
    • /
    • pp.47-58
    • /
    • 2020
  • DO-330 Software Tool Qualification Considerations is a guideline for development of tools used to develop/verify software and hardware installed on aircraft. And among several processes, the verification process is very crucial as it occupies a large proportion for DO-330. Especially, in order to qualify tool with high safety level, test objectives must be performed with independence, accordingly, more time, cost, and manpower are required than other objectives. In addition, even if the test cases or test procedures are well defined, the higher the complexity of the test the higher probability of human error occurs. In this paper, we propose Script-based Test Automation Agent software structure for efficient DO-330 verification process of A661UAGEN tool developed by Hanwha Systems. Compared to the test performed manually by the test engineer, testing time of the Script-based Test Automation Agent is reduced by 87.5% and testing productivity is increased by 43.75%.

  • PDF